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Queens Road (Peckham) to Rogerstone start from as little as £25.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Queens Road (Peckham) to Rogerstone start from £94.50 one way, or £95.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Queens Road (Peckham) to Rogerstone are available for £143.60 one way, or £287.20 return

Facilities and Services

At Queens Road (Peckham), ticket buying and collection are made simple with a ticket office open from early morning until late night, ensuring you're never stranded. Automated ticket machines are accessible for collecting online purchases, and they even support the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. While there are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ms available, the station provides step-free access to all platforms, making it a welcoming space for everyone. Don't hesitate to use the helpful on-platform guidance or contact the staff via the help points for any assistance during your visit.

Visitors can rest assured with CCTV monitoring, but be mindful that there are no luggage storage facilities. Although the station lacks amenities like cafes and ATMs, it compensates with its close proximity to local businesses. Unfortunately, Wi-Fi isn’t available at the station, so be sure to download any travel essentials beforehand.

Accessibility and Support

The station is committed to providing an accessible experience for all passengers. Despite the absence of accessible toilets, the location offers step-free access throughout. A staff-operated ramp is available for easy boarding onto trains for those who need it. If assistance is required during your trip, staff members are available for ‘turn up and go’ services or advance booking through the assistance helpline.

Station Amenities and Facilities

While Rogerstone station may not boast an abundance of services, it ensures accessibility and convenience for all travelers. Despite the absence of a traditional ticket office, the station is equipped with ticket machines, essential for both ticket purchase and collection. For convenience, smartcard validators are available, though the station does not issue smartcards. In terms of accessibility, this station receives high marks—classified as Category A, it presents step-free access throughout. Although there is no waiting room or staff on hand at all times, travelers can make use of the seating areas available on site.

Keeping Your Journey Smooth

Should you require assistance, Rogerstone station is equipped with help points and an induction loop to support those with hearing impairments. There is also a helpline available for booking assistance up to two hours before your journey, enhancing travel ease. Despite the lack of amenities like shops or refreshment facilities, the station ensures safety with CCTV and has a well-equipped car park open 24 hours with no parking fees. For cyclists, there are secure bicycle stands and lockers, although cycle hire options aren't currently available.

Onward Travel Connections

Traveling in South Wales is made simple with robust transport links from Rogerstone station. The rail replacement bus stop is conveniently located in the station car park, serving as a reliable backup travel option to ensure you reach your destination. Despite the lack of a cycle hire facility directly at the station, cyclists have a dedicated storage area to park their bikes safely.
